<p>Today’s guest says he is enjoying his “second chance at life” — and he’s determined to use every second of it.</p><br><p>Jack Wallace is a two-time Paralympic gold medallist in Para ice hockey — one of the fastest, most physical winter sports in the world. Full contact. Played on sleds. Pucks flying at blistering speeds. At the age of 10, a boating accident led to the loss of his right leg, a moment that didn’t end his sporting dream — it redirected it.</p><br><p>Now, as he builds toward the 2026 Paralympic Winter Games, Jack is hoping to win a third Paralympic gold in a row, after the US team won at both Pyeongchang 2018 and Beijing 2022. But this episode isn’t just about medals.
